Activities - how the charity spends its money
The Sheffield Football Trust is a charity established to oversee the operation of football/ sports facilities in Sheffield, initially funded via the Parklife football hubs programme. Charitable objects
3. THE CHARITY'S OBJECTS (OBJECTS) ARE FOR THE BENEFIT OF THE PUBLIC GENERALLY AND, IN PARTICULAR, THE INHABITANTS OF SOUTH YORKSHIRE AND THE SURROUNDING AREAS: 3.1 TO PROMOTE COMMUNITY PARTICIPATION IN HEALTHY RECREATION BY PROVIDING FACILITIES FOR THE PLAYING OF ASSOCIATION FOOTBALL AND OTHER SPORTS CAPABLE OF IMPROVING HEALTH (FACILITIES IN THIS ARTICLE 3 MEANS LAND, BUILDINGS, EQUIPMENT AND ORGANISING SPORTING ACTIVITIES); 3.2 TO PROVIDE AND ASSIST IN PROVIDING FACILITIES FOR SPORT, RECREATION OR OTHER LEISURE TIME OCCUPATION OF SUCH PERSONS WHO HAVE NEED FOR SUCH FACILITIES BY REASON OF THEIR YOUTH, AGE, INFIRMITY OR DISABILITY, FINANCIAL HARDSHIP, POVERTY OR SOCIAL AND ECONOMIC CIRCUMSTANCES OR FOR THE PUBLIC AT LARGE IN THE INTERESTS OF SOCIAL WELFARE AND WITH THE OBJECT OF IMPROVING THEIR CONDITIONS OF LIFE; 3.3 TO ADVANCE PUBLIC EDUCATION, IN PARTICULAR PHYSICAL EDUCATION, WITH A FOCUS ON CHILDREN AND YOUNG PEOPLE WITH A VIEW TO HELPING CHILDREN AND YOUNG PEOPLE DEVELOP AND GROW TO MATURITY AS MEMBERS OF SOCIETY BY SUCH MEANS AS THE TRUSTEES THINK FIT
